Whether you've got a signature scent, a fragrance for every occasion or you're an eau de toilette novice, chances are you're going to want a special wedding day perfume.

Scent is one of our most powerful and long-lasting memory recalls. Douse yourself in a special perfume unique to your special day and you'll be able to bring back those wedding-day feelings for a lifetime.

1. The Ultimate Classic

Your wedding is a chance to splurge on a fragrance you wouldn't normally buy for yourself. So, why not go for the ultimate perfume classic, Chanel No. 5? The perfume's bouquet unfolds with rose, jasmine and a touch of ylang-ylang.

2. Match Your Bouquet

We know plenty of brides who would happily douse themselves in the wedding floral world's favorite bloom: peonies. Jo Malone, a classic name in fragrance, pairs peonies with fragrances of rose and honey, making this a sweet and opulent fragrance for your wedding day.

5. Kiss From a Rose

Douse yourself in a bouquet of Grasse roses and you'll be ready for wedding day romance. Filled with woodsy scents and warm spices, this is a more balanced rose fragrance than a floral and fruity one.

6. Wedding in the Orange Groves

With scents of orange, Italian bergamot and cardamom, No. 12 Bousval by Maison Louis Marie evokes images of al fresco wedding dinners between rows of orange trees in Old World Europe.

7. Like a Classic White Wedding Gown

We could choose one of many Byredo perfumes as the perfect wedding-day scent for brides. Blanche, like the name suggests, takes inspiration from the color white. Using scents of white rose, violet and sandalwood, the perfume represents purity and innocence. Byredo founder Ben Gohrum says this perfume symbolizes classic beauty, a fitting metaphor for a bride on her wedding day.

8. A Seductive Scent

Taking inspiration from the city itself, Marrakech is a seductive fragrance featuring woody, spicy notes and fresh florals. Brides who prefer an unorthodox fragrance will find it deeply alluring. As will their future husband or wife.
